Lock out tag out (LOTO) is a procedure, that applies to the machine before starting maintenance on the machine. in this procedure, cut off or close all power sources and hang relevant instruction tags on all power sources to make the machine safe for maintenance and engineering work.
As you can understand, lock-out and tag-out are two words. If the equipment is locked at a close position it means Lock-out. Anyone can’t change the position of this equipment without the key. Second, hang the instruction tag at the lock. Instruction shows why locked this equipment and anyone can’t try to change the position of this equipment. Tag-out warnings to employees not to use this equipment.
Importance of Lockout Tag-out
When mechanics work at the machine they shut off the machine they do not lock out and tag out the machine. In this case, other people who don’t know about mechanics activity at the machine. They switch on the machine this is very dangerous for mechanics. A safety process is very necessary to prevent incidents like this.

Procedure / Training
Prepare for shutdown or maintenance
First, inform the machine or device-related department like processing, boarding, or finishing. Manage maintenance time and date with the supervision authority of this department.
Notify all employees of the activities and equipment involved.
Notify all employees about machine or equipment maintenance or shutdown. Inform about the date and time. Because any worker doesn’t start the machine during maintenance. This is very important for the safety of workers and machines.
Shut down the equipment.
Shut off the power of the machine and all power sources. Shut off the main electric breaker, close the steam inlet valve, close the compressed air valve, and close the water inlet valve.
Isolate the equipment from the hazardous energy source.
Close all energy sources of the machine or equipment.
1. Electrical power
2. Mechanical Power
3. Steam power
4. Compressed air
5. Hydraulic power
Dissipate residual energy.
Dissipate residual energy like steam and compressed air stored in pipes, tanks, and heat exchangers.
Apply applicable lockouts or tagout devices.
Properly lock out all valves and devices after closing them. And tag them with related information tags.

1. Electrical Power lock
Shut off the electrical breaker then insert the lock device pin through the breaker’s body hole and breaker’s knob hole. If the device controls the knob motion then you should lock the device with a padlock.
2. Mechanical Power
Mechanical power means the motion of the flywheel, gearbox, and stored power. Stored power can cause the reason for the movement of machine parts. ensure that the machine stops before starting work.
3. Steam Power
Steam power is also a very dangerous power source. For the main steam line, mostly use the globe valve for the steam connection. Close the steam power valve gently. Fit the globe valve cover device and lock the device. The device’s sides have holes for the padlock rod.
4. Pneumatic Power
If Ball valves or any other type of valve is used in the pneumatic line. Close the valve. Subsequently, close the device at the handle of the ball valve at a valve close position. The device controls the movement of the valve handle. then lock this device and hang a tag at the lock.
5. Chemical Power
Chemical power is only used in a specific type of machine. The machines which have dye, bleach, wash, and chemical processes use chemical power. Close the valve of the chemical line, lock it out and tag it. Ball valves are used in chemical lines.
Close Water Supply
A butterfly valve or any other type of valve first closes the valve. During the lock-out and tag-out process, close the main supply line of water. The butterfly lock-out device is the same as the ball valve lock-out device.

What is a Maintenance Work Order?
A Maintenance Work Order is a formal document or digital record used to initiate, document, and track the maintenance, repair, or servicing of equipment, facilities, or infrastructure. It serves as a communication tool between different departments, such as operations, maintenance teams, and management. To ensure that maintenance tasks are completed efficiently and systematically.

Work order vs work permit
Here are some differences between work orders and a work permit although both documents are part of the Lock Out Tagout work procedure.
Work Order
Work Permit
This document is part of the Lock out Tag out work procedure
This document is also part of the lockout tagout work procedure
Work orders are decided after cooperation with the production department
Work permit decided by the on-duty responsible engineering person
Work order is an earlier step to work
The work permit is a post-step to work
A work order is a document that authorizes and details a specific task or set of tasks to be completed. It is essentially an instruction or request for work to be carried out.
A work permit is a document that grants permission to perform a specific type of work, especially when it involves potential hazards or requires adherence to strict safety regulations.
It is used for routine maintenance, repair jobs, installation, or any task that needs to be tracked and managed.
This includes details such as the nature of the work, location, potential hazards, safety measures, required protective equipment, emergency procedures, and the duration for which the permit is valid.
Includes details like the nature of the work, location, time frame, materials needed, labor requirements, and any special instructions or specifications
Includes details like the nature of the work, location, potential hazards, safety measures, protective equipment required, emergency procedures, and the duration for which the permit is valid.
Issued internally within a company by a manager or supervisor to a technician, maintenance team, or service provider.
Issued by a safety officer, site manager, or any authorized personnel responsible for overseeing safety compliance.
Organizations often use Computerized Maintenance Management Systems (CMMS) to create, manage, and store work orders electronically for improved efficiency and tracking.

PPE Hazard Matrix
The PPE (Personal Protective Equipment) Hazards Matrix is a tool designed to help identify and evaluate workplace hazards. Ensuring appropriate PPE is selected according to the risks. This matrix helps you to select the PPE for your safety according to the hazard and.
Key Elements of the PPE Hazards Matrix
Hazard Categories:
The matrix lists common types of workplace hazards, often divided into categories such as:
Physical Hazards: Noise, vibration, temperature extremes, impact, falling objects.
Chemical Hazards: Exposure to corrosives, solvents, gases, or other toxic substances.
Biological Hazards: Pathogens, viruses, bacteria, or mold.
Radiation Hazards: UV, X-ray, or other ionizing/non-ionizing radiation.
Ergonomic Hazards: Strains due to repetitive motion or poor posture.
Hazard Description:
Detailed descriptions of each hazard, including the conditions under which they occur, the severity of potential harm, and the duration of exposure.
Recommended PPE:
Specific PPE is recommended to address each hazard. Examples include:
Head Protection: Hard hats for falling objects.
Eye and Face Protection: Goggles or face shields for chemical splashes or flying particles.
Hearing Protection: Earplugs or earmuffs for loud environments.
Respiratory Protection: Masks or respirators for inhalation hazards.
Hand Protection: Gloves resistant to chemicals, cuts, or heat.
Body Protection: Aprons, lab coats, or flame-resistant clothing.
Foot Protection: Steel-toed boots or slip-resistant footwear.
Risk Levels:
Some matrices include columns or rows to indicate the risk level (e.g., low, medium, high) associated with each hazard, guiding the selection of PPE with sufficient protection.
Control Measures:
Incorporates the hierarchy of controls, emphasizing that PPE should be the last line of defense, after engineering, administrative controls, and safe work practices have been implemented.
Special Considerations:
Factors like environmental conditions (e.g., wet environments), compatibility with other PPE, and worker comfort are sometimes included.
Benefits of the PPE Hazards Matrix
Systematic Approach: Ensures all potential hazards are reviewed.
Customization: Allows tailoring to specific industries or jobs.
Efficiency: Streamlines PPE selection and training processes.
By following the matrix, employers can ensure that their workers are adequately protected while promoting safety and compliance in the workplace.

Safety Helmet
Our head is the most sensitive and fragile part of our body. Serious injuries to the head can cause death. In workplaces where hazards of something falling, something hitting, and standing or sitting in narrow spaces can cause a head injury, the helmet is very necessary in these cases. Make it your habit while working in hazardous places. (For more details about safety helmets)
Gas Mask/Dust Mask
In all places where hazards of fluff, dust, and smoke, the face mask is very necessary. In all places where hazards of dangerous gases, chemical vaporization, and fumes, the gas mask is very necessary. There are two types of gas masks: 1. Full face mask 2. Half face mask. (for more details about masks)
Cover all
While working on machines always wear fitting, coverall, and active wear clothes. A loose dress can be dangerous while working on a machine that has moving parts. For this type of work, always wear the company’s recommended dress. (For more details about coverall)
Safety Gloves
That’s why our hands are more related to our work so our hands face more hazards and could be injured. The hazards that affect our hands like sharp edges, crashes between two parts, burning by heat, chemical reactions, and electric shocks are common in industries and homes. To protect our hands from these hazards, use appropriate gloves according to the work. (For more details about safety gloves)
Safety Shoes
While working to protect your foot from the hazards of hitting parts and pouring hot melts and chemical hazards, always wear safety shoes. There are several types of safety shoes according to workplace risk assessment there are available in the market. 1. Metal toe shoes for mechanical work 2. Long rubber shoes for chemical work 3. Rubber shoes for electric work (For more details about safety shoes)
Spectacles/Goggles
While we are working, our eyes continuously open and focus on the working point, that’s why our eyes face some serious hazards. Always wear safety goggles or face shields, which should be used according to work conditions. Like: 1. Face shield or colored goggles for welding work 2. Closed goggles for chemical handling 3. Face shield for grinding and cutting (For more details about spectacles and goggles)
Ear Plug/Ear muff
In a workplace where the noise and noise can affect the ears, the ear plug or ear muff is very important to wear. If the noise frequency is 85 decibels then ear plugs and ear muffs are necessary to wear. The ear plug or ear muff is recommended by the doctor after Audiometric tests. (For more details about ear plug/ear muff)
Safety belt
A safety belt is a specific-shaped belt cross with a long strap with a metal hook. While working at more than 6 feet in height, the hook is gripped to a stationary bar or other object for safety in case it slips. It saves the worker from falling to the floor. The length of the belt should be less than your height. (For more details about safety belts)
SCBA (Self-Contained Breathing Apparatus)
In workplaces where there is less oxygen and the risk of hazardous gases, SCBA is very necessary for workers for artificial breathing. For example, storage tanks, trenches, ducts, vessels, etc. SCBA saves the worker from some unexpected incidents. (For more details about SCBA (Self-Contained Breathing Apparatus)

What is the color code for safety?
Safety Signs Color Code
Mandatory signs are blue
Prohibition and fire safety signs are red
The warning signs are yellow
first aid and emergency exit signs are green
Apron color code
The first aider’s apron is green
The firefighter’s apron is red.
The floor warden’s apron is yellow.
Safety Helmet Color Code
Yellow for Construction site workers and heavy-duty operators
White for site engineer, supervisor, and visitors
Blue for mechanics and machine operators
Red for firefighters
Green for safety officers and health and environment engineers.
